Solution for 2x+1=1.5x+4 equation:



2x+1=1.5x+4
We move all terms to the left:
2x+1-(1.5x+4)=0
We get rid of parentheses
2x-1.5x-4+1=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
0.5x-3=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
0.5x=3
x=3/0.5
x=6
